Lithium batteries are rechargeable energy storage devices that utilize lithium ions to transport charge between the positive and negative electrodes. Known for their high energy density, low self-discharge rate, and longer lifecycle compared to other battery types, lithium batteries have revolutionized the way we think about energy storage. The 25V 100Ah variant is particularly notable for applications demanding significant power output and reliability.
The specifications of 25V and 100Ah indicate that the battery operates at a nominal voltage of 25 volts with a capacity of 100 ampere-hours. This means it can theoretically deliver 25 volts at a current of 100 amps for one hour. The higher the amp-hour rating, the longer the battery can power a device before needing a recharge. This makes 25V 100Ah batteries particularly suitable for high-demand applications.
One of the standout features of lithium batteries is their high energy density. This means they can store a significant amount of energy relative to their weight and size. For users, this translates to lighter and more compact battery solutions without compromising power output.
Lithium batteries typically offer a longer lifespan than traditional lead-acid batteries. While lead-acid batteries may last around 500 cycles, lithium counterparts can reach over 2000 cycles with proper management. This longevity reduces replacement costs and environmental impact over time.
Fast charging capabilities are essential in many applications. 25V 100Ah lithium batteries can be charged rapidly without the risk of damage or reduced lifespan, making them ideal for situations where downtime needs to be minimized.
With the reduction in component size and weight, lithium batteries provide an excellent benefit for portable applications. The lightweight nature of 25V 100Ah batteries makes them ideal for electric vehicles, drones, and other mobile devices.
Unlike lead-acid batteries, lithium batteries do not contain toxic substances and are recyclable, which makes them a greener choice for energy storage.
Owing to their versatility, 25V 100Ah lithium batteries are used in various applications, each demanding reliability, efficiency, and performance. Here are some common uses:
The automotive industry is rapidly evolving with electric vehicles becoming more prevalent. A 25V 100Ah lithium battery can serve as an integral component in electric vehicles, providing not just performance but also enhancing range and efficiency.
As the world shifts toward renewable energy, lithium batteries play a crucial role in solar energy systems. They store excess energy produced during the day for use during the night, thus optimizing energy use and reducing dependency on the grid.
25V 100Ah lithium batteries are also ideal for marine applications, providing reliable power for boats and yachts. Their lightweight design and resistance to corrosion make them a preferred choice for marine enthusiasts.
In homes and businesses, these batteries serve as backup power solutions during outages, ensuring that critical systems remain operational without interruption.
From power tools to camping gear, lithium batteries are used extensively in portable devices that require lightweight and dependable power sources.

Proper maintenance can extend the life of a lithium battery. Here are some useful tips:
Avoid letting the battery drop critically low. Regularly charging the battery can help maintain its health and longevity.
Store and use the battery within recommended temperature ranges. Extreme heat or cold can significantly impact performance and lifespan.
Regularly check the voltage and current output to ensure the battery is functioning correctly. Early detection of issues can prevent larger problems down the line.
Always use a charger compatible with lithium batteries to promote safe and efficient charging. Using the wrong charger can lead to damage or safety hazards.
Regularly clean the battery terminals to ensure good conductivity. Corrosion can diminish performance and lead to issues when connecting to external devices.
